Project Description: The CMaR Contract will include the following services and Work:
• CMaR services to assist with completion of the design plansets and specifications for the:
O Replacement of the raw water storage tank:
O Replacement of the treated water storage tank:
O Related services to complete tank replacements project.
• Negotiate with Owner for construction services to complete project.
Work of the Project also includes collaboration with the design Consultant, CRW Engineering Group, to complete the development of the project’s Project Manual (specifications and planset) for all phases of the project.
The CMaR Contractor will be selected based on qualifications, experience/track record with CMaR projects, dedicated personnel, and price elements.
It is anticipated the CMaR Contractor will be brought into the design team at the 35% design level. At the 65% design level for development the construction documents, the CMaR Contractor will have the opportunity to submit a guaranteed maximum price (GMP) for stakeholder consideration. The project stakeholders may then choose to issue an award directly without competitively bidding the construction project. If the stakeholders reject the pricing, the Owner reserves the right to solicit competitive bids. CMaR Contractor will not be allowed to submit a bid for the project, either as a prime contractor or as a sub-contractor.
The Contractor shall furnish all labor, materials, equipment, tools, services, testing, and incidentals to complete all Work required and shall have experience with CMaR project methods.
Estimated Cost Range:
Owner anticipates that the that the CMaR’s Contract Price will be approximately $50,000 to $100,000
